A two-way trade between Tajikistan and Kyrgyzstan falls to 8 million US dollars

According to data of the Agency for Statistics under the Government of Tajikistan, a two-way trade between Tajikistan and Kyrgyzstan over the first nine months of this year has valued at 8.039 million US dollars, which is 32.6 percent less than in the same period last year. 

This consisted of Tajikistan’s exports to Kyrgyzstan estimated at 395,500 US dollars and Tajikistan’s imports from Kyrgyzstan worth 7,643,500 US dollars.   

Over the same nine-month period, the bilateral trade between Tajikistan and Kyrgyzstan has accounted for only about 0.2 percent of Tajikistan’s external trade turnover, which has been amounted to 5,137,958,400 US dollars. 

Recall, Kyrgyzstan unilaterally closed its common border with Tajikistan in early May 2021 after an armed conflict along a disputed segment of the border left 36 Kyrgyz nationals, including two children, dead and 154 injured on the Kyrgyz side of the border.

However, Tajikistan and Kyrgyzstan did not have any significant volumes of turnover in the bilateral trade before the closure of the border as well. 

According to Tajikistan’s Agency for Statistics, the two-trade between Tajikistan and Kyrgyzstan in 2019 valued at 54.2 million US dollars, which was only 1.2 percent of Tajikistan’s external trade turnover.  In 2019, Tajikistan’s exports to Kyrgyzstan accounted for little more 20 percent of the bilateral trade between the two countries and its imports from Kyrgyzstan accounted for about 80 percent of the bilateral trade.
